Driver write to the vectors at first, then enable MSI-X,

> msix_mmio_writel: write to MSI-X entry table mmio offset 0xc, val 0x0
> msix_mmio_writel: write to MSI-X entry table mmio offset 0x1c, val 0x0
> msix_mmio_writel: write to MSI-X entry table mmio offset 0x2c, val 0x0
> msix_mmio_writel: write to MSI-X entry table mmio offset 0x3c, val 0x0
> msix_mmio_writel: write to MSI-X entry table mmio offset 0x4c, val 0x0
> msix_mmio_writel: write to MSI-X entry table mmio offset 0x5c, val 0x0
> msix_mmio_writel: write to MSI-X entry table mmio offset 0x6c, val 0x0
> msix_mmio_writel: write to MSI-X entry table mmio offset 0x7c, val 0x0

And finally clear the mask bit.

For current we didn't implement mask capability in MSI-X vectors, so it won't 
work...

OK. I'd like to remove the check of mask bit and only ignored unused vector 
when msg data is zero now(hope it won't cause more problems). And we would add 
support for per-vector mask later.
